New Freeport is a quiet rural community with just 95 residents and a population density of 67 per square mile. The median age is 47.2, reflecting a mature population that is predominantly White, with over 97% of residents identifying as such. The town has a nearly even gender balance and a small percentage of non-English speakers, offering a close-knit and familiar atmosphere.
The cost of living in New Freeport is notably low, with a cost of living index of 78.6 and a median home value of $93,000. Average rent is just $680, and utilities and groceries remain affordable, making this town an attractive option for budget-conscious individuals and families. Low state taxes and reasonable homeowner costs further enhance affordability.
New Freeport enjoys a very low crime rate, with only 44 violent crimes and 210 property crimes per 100,000 residents. The chance of experiencing a violent crime is just 1 in 2,273, contributing to the area's reputation as a safe and secure place to live. Residents benefit from peace of mind in this tranquil rural community.
Residents experience four distinct seasons, with mild summers reaching highs of 84°F and cold winters dipping to 20°F. The area receives about 41.5 inches of annual rainfall and enjoys sunshine roughly half the year. This climate offers a balanced mix for those who appreciate seasonal changes.
Median household income in New Freeport is $48,900, with a poverty rate of 14.1% and an unemployment rate of 5.8%. Most residents commute about 30 minutes for work, and public transportation is not utilized, highlighting the town's rural character. Educational attainment is solid, with 88.2% having completed high school or higher.
New Freeport is served by the West Greene School District, including West Greene High School and West Greene Elementary Center, both offering small class sizes and a supportive learning environment. Higher education opportunities are accessible at Waynesburg University, located just 18 miles away. The community values education, with most adults holding at least a high school diploma.
Residents have access to quality healthcare nearby, including the Waynesburg Healthcare Center and Mon Health Medical Center, both offering general and emergency services. With 1.8 physicians per 1,000 people and over 91% health insurance coverage, essential medical needs are well supported within a short drive. The healthcare index of 67.2 indicates reliable and accessible care for the community.
The housing market in New Freeport is affordable and stable, with a median home price of $93,000 and average rent for a two-bedroom at $680. Owner occupancy is high at 78.2%, reflecting the area's appeal to long-term residents. Low vacancy and foreclosure rates indicate a steady, close-knit community with minimal turnover.
